**Q: Why did the weather-alert fan-out stall on Quillback?**
A: The fan-out worker shards alerts by region code. A malformed storm bulletin for the Tarnow Basin region produced an empty shard key, so one partition queued indefinitely and blocked the batch. Fix shipped: empty keys now route to a dead-letter topic. If the stall recurs, restart the fan-out via the ops vault, which opens with the recovery passphrase below.

strongbox words: druvan-lamys-eliius-jorax-istox-soreth-ulays-gilix-ralix-oliiel-norwyn-casvan-praius

**Q: The clinic appointment reminder job didn't send — what do I do?**

The Fernbrook Health reminder job runs at 07:15 local time and sends SMS and email reminders for next-day appointments. First check the Pelican scheduler dashboard for a failed run, then confirm the appointment export completed overnight. If both look fine but patients report missing reminders, escalate rather than re-running the job yourself, since duplicate sends are possible. Questions go to the patient-comms team at this address.

escalation mailbox, kaweg-kahif: druwyn.sordor@nelvroworks.corp

## Quillcart API — Environments

Quick note before the next release: the GraphQL N+1 fix for the `orderLines` resolver is live in staging and looking good. We batched the lookups through a dataloader, so the query count on the storefront page dropped from ~240 to 4. No schema changes, so clients don't need to do anything.

Staging mirrors production except for the batch window, which we bumped for testing. Here are the staging configuration values currently in effect:

deployment values, kawip-kafog:
belath:
  pin: 3709
  tenant: ulaox
  seal: seal_25075386
  metrics_host: metrics.belath.halixhq.test
  standby_team: gormir
  escalation: wenys-fenwyn
  nonce: 26e5f7

Night-shift staff: Floor 4 of the Tellhaven Building opens this week. After 21:00, access is via the rear stairwell only; the lifts are locked out overnight during the settling period. Complete a walk-through of the new floor once per shift and log it. The stairwell keypad accepts the code below.

badge for yahop-fawep: bdg-XBKXI-68071